My significant other PDG Lion Wayne Baker of the Taber Lions Club was instrumental in introducing me to Lionism, as I was his escort to numerous Lion’s functions.
In March 2005 being sponsored by Lion Wayne I took the plunge and joined the Lethbridge West Lions Club.
During my time in our Club I have been Tail twister, Vice President and President for two consecutive terms.
At the Cabinet level I have been Peace Poster Chairperson and Zone Chair for both Zones 2 and 3 in 2008-2009.
After much persuasion from fellow lion friends and the endorsement of my Club my nomination for second Vice District Governor was submitted and voted upon at the MD 37 Convention in Havre, Montana in May, 2009. Thus the start of a new chapter of my Lion’s life for the next three years.
I have been truly blessed by being honoured with a Melvin Jones Fellow, Judge Brian Stevenson Fellowship, two International President’s Certificates of Appreciation and a Life Member of Lions Foundation of Canada.
